Am·bo·nese

[am-buh-neez, -nees] noun, plural Am·bo·nese for 1, adjective
noun
1.
a native or inhabitant of Ambon.
2.
the Austronesian language, having several dialects, spoken by the people of Ambon.
3.
a Malay dialect spoken as a lingua franca in the central Moluccas.
adjective
4.
of or pertaining to Ambon, its people, or their language.
